Keep back-to-school shopping receipts for tax time savings with the K-12 Education Credit and Subtraction
ST. PAUL, Minn. – The Minnesota Department of Revenue reminds parents and caregivers that by saving back-to-school shopping receipts for purchases made this year they can claim valuable K-12 tax benefits at tax time next year.
Two tax benefits can help Minnesota families pay expenses related to their child’s education: the refundable K-12 Education Credit (income limits apply) and the K-12 Education Subtraction (no income limits).
